#activity-modal .modal-dialog {
        width: 65%;
}

@media (min-width: 768px) {
    header .site-logo {
        height:62px;
        }
    }

/**
.romeo .main-banner-outer .main-banner-container .main-banner-txt p {
    color: #000;
    text-shadow: none;
    font-weight: 500;
    font-size: 1.3rem;
    line-height: normal;
    margin: 6px 0 0 15px;
    }
**/
    
/** ADDED BY ANG FOR MANCHESTER DEMO/PITCH
.romeo .main-banner-outer .main-banner-container .main-banner-brand {
    justify-content: left;
}
.romeo .main-banner-outer .main-banner-container .main-banner-brand img {
    margin:0;
    max-width: 200px;
}
.romeo .dash-organisations .logos .item img {
    width:120px;
}
 **/

/** EVENT HACK!!!!  ANG   added for demos - to make specific events look good.  This will mess stuff up! **/
/*.romeo .eventDetails .bottom-margin.row:before {*/
/*    display: block;*/
/*    content: "";*/
/*    background: url(https://images1.groupgti.com/themes/targetconnect/demo-standout-small.jpg);*/
/*    height: 200px;*/
/*    width: 100%;*/
/*    background-size: cover;*/
/*    margin-top: -25px;*/
/*}*/
.romeo .eventDetails h1.heading.heading-bleed {
    margin-bottom:-15px;
}
.romeo .eventDetails .col-lg-8 .display-group .col-sm-4 {
    display:none;
}
.romeo .eventDetails .col-lg-8 .display-group .col-sm-8 {
    width:100%;
}
.romeo .eventDetails .col-lg-8 .display-group:first-child .col-sm-8 .form-control-static {
    /* margin:-40px 0 0 -15px; why did I add this?! */
}
.romeo .eventDetails .col-lg-4.col-xs-12.top-margin-xl-xs.no-top-margin-lg .btn-primary {
    margin: 30px auto 20px auto;
    display: block;
    width: auto;
    font-size: 1rem;
    font-weight: 600;
}
.romeo .eventDetails .col-lg-4.col-xs-12.top-margin-xl-xs.no-top-margin-lg .btn-default {
    display:block;
}
.display-group:first-of-type, .display-info-border:first-of-type {
    border:none;
}
.romeo .eventDetails .leap-link-event {
    display:none;
}
.romeo .eventDetails h2.legend {
    font-size: 18px;
    border: none;
    margin-bottom: 15px;
}
.romeo .eventDetails .text-center.bottom-margin a { /** ask a question link **/
    background: transparent !important;
    white-space: normal;
}
.romeo .eventDetails .text-center.bottom-margin a:hover span, .romeo .eventDetails .text-center.bottom-margin a:active span {
    color: #6b2c91;
}
.romeo .eventDetails .text-center.bottom-margin a span {
    font-weight: 600;
    margin-top: 9px;
    display: block;
    float: left;
    margin-left: 10px;
}
.romeo .eventDetails .text-center.bottom-margin a .fa-question-circle {
    background: #d6d6d6;
    width: 35px;
    height: 35px;
    border-radius: 100%;
    margin:0;
}
.romeo .eventDetails .text-center.bottom-margin a .fa-question-circle:before {
    content: "\f128";
    color: #6b2c91;
    top: 10px;
    left: 11px;
    position: absolute;
}
/** EVENT HACK!!!! **/




/** PLACEMENTS HACK!!!! added for just one placement - summer internship **/
/*.romeo .scheme-list .search-results-list .col-md-8 {*/
/*    width:100%;*/
/*}*/
/*.romeo .scheme-list .search-results-list .col-md-4 {*/
/*    display:none;*/
/*}*/



/** ADDED BY ANG - CUSTOM PANE DEMO ('book your appointment now') 
.romeo .dashboard-content .dashboard-custom .card h1.dash-card-header {
    display:none;
}
.romeo .dashboard-content .dashboard-custom .dash-card-custom .card-body {
    max-height: 533px;
    padding:0;
}
**/

/*.langswitch-link {*/
/*    color: #fff;*/
/*}*/

#activity-modal .modal-dialog {
        width: 70%;
}



/************************
GTI - OPERATOR UI 
*************************/
.page-operator header .page-brand {
    background: #000;
    }
.page-operator header .page-brand .client-logo {
    max-height:40px;
    }
.page-operator header .navbar-toggler {
    color:#fff;
    }
.page-operator header .navbar-toggler:hover, .page-operator header .navbar-toggler:active, .page-operator header .navbar-toggler:focus {
    color:#ffffff6b;
    }
@media (max-width: 992px) {
    .page-operator header .page-header .header-links .user-details>a, 
    .page-operator header .page-header .header-links .user-details>a .fa-user-circle,
    .page-operator header .page-header .header-links .beamer_button .fa-stack i    {
        color: #fff;
        }
    }
/************************
END - GTI - OPERATOR UI 
*************************/
